Transaction fbb01af538859dfa847e4d79d7ee656c9187ccde66e2901bb481a2de71fd7564
1 Input
2 Outputs
- fbb01af538859dfa847e4d79d7ee656c9187ccde66e2901bb481a2de71fd7564:0
- fbb01af538859dfa847e4d79d7ee656c9187ccde66e2901bb481a2de71fd7564:1
value 51387834
address 1BMZ689LGDCajBggQAhMVynjYQVv2V4XYQ
value 1089019
address 1Mk9xY5r5cgZeR9xEGDwxoLhRpA8FSuUMK